I'm not sure about the screen resolution, but the 2009 Maxima Tech Package includes:

Hard Drive Navigation System with 7.0" color touch screen monitor, voice recognition, and XM Nav Traffic (requires subscription).

9.3GB Music Box hard drive and CompactFlash slot for playing MP3WMA files.

XM Satellite Radio (requires subscription).

RearView Monitor (already standard in Premium package).

Interface system for iPod with center console storage net (already standard with Premium package).

Auxillary audio/video input jacks in center console (replace auxillary audio input jack located on head unit) (already standard with Premium package).

With the Tech package, the 6 CD changer is replaced by a single CD slot, as the Music Box holds all the music from your CDs on hard drive.

With this package, the compass is removed from the rear view mirror because there is a compass on the color monitor.

After a complete re-design in 2009, the 2010 Maxima returns with just minor revisions to its interior. These enhancements include a standard 7” colour monitor, 2GB hard drive music box, USB input, an Auxiliary Audio/Video input jack and iPod Net in centre console. Also new for 2010 are available features including DVD Playback capability, 4x higher screen resolution, and Bluetooth® with Streaming Audio.
OP, here are the 2010 differences that I know of.

- DVD Playback is added, and supports Dolby DTS, DivX
- Ability to self-update Nav Maps using a DVD (whereas the 2009 model still forces dealer intervention)
- iPod Connectivity Jack is replaced by a USB Jack

I believe the Bluetooth functionality was updated also, to allow for streaming of music via a bluetooth device. XM is also more functional, allowing for setting of favorite artists, etc.

Having just upgraded from a 2009 w/Tech to a 2012 Premium with Tech, I can say that the redesigned software is nice. The screen resolution is nice at first, but the road line with traffic info are a bit finer and harder to see at a glance. All in all, the 2009 tech package was quite nice. If you get a great deal on a used one, don't let it kill the deal.

I would push to get the maps updated as part of the deal. My 2009 had a problem where the dealer could not get the maps to load - and only the dealer can do the update.
